Coquille Master Planning Web Site Launched

Public Feedback and Information Portal Integral to Master Planning Process
Covalent Logic launched a new Web site as part of St. Tammany Recreation District 14 (RD14)'s master planning process reflecting the community’s commitment to improving the quality of life in the region. Beginning with a vision statement, which will shape future decisions, the master plan process then includes completing an inventory and assessment of the existing facilities and programs currently offered by RD14. This step is followed by stakeholder input, which then informs the development of both a long-range development plan and site specific development recommendations.

Existing Recreation and Site Inventory and Assessment
.
The first phase of work is an assessment of existing recreational facilities and programs both provided by RD14 and other recreation providers within the parish. This information is represented on the St. Tammany Parish Recreation Inventory map. An assessment of current RD14 recreation facilities compared to the American Park Association standards for recreational facilities, will help identify the immediate and long term needs of the community. Stakeholder Input and Programming The next step in planning involves stakeholder input. RD14 board members, staff, representatives of the Madisonville Youth Boosters, and the public will evaluate the recreational needs and desires of the community. Public input will be will gathered at a community planning workshop and through an online survey. Input on desired programs and facilities collected in this phase of work will assist the planning team in developing a realistic program for implementation.

Site Master Plan Development.
The third phase of work will be the creation of a long-range development plan for RD14. This will include the development of preliminary plans for review and approval of the layout of proposed facilities. This phase of development will end with a public presentation and final modifications to the approved master plan. The final Site Master Plan will include projected development schedules and financial projections, which will be useful tools in pursuing financial assistance and grants.

Identity and Promotion.
As part of the overall planning effort, the RD14 Board participated in a rigorous internal review process in order to determine the best organizational structure going forward. The evaluation included methodology for determining organizational and operational needs as well as how to develop and manage all programming going forward. The identity and promotion phase of the master plan will include logo and tagline creation along with a graphic language to be used throughout all RD14 print and web based communications.
